A molecule is defined as the substance that contains same or different elements which are chemically combined to each other in a fixed ratio by mass.
For example, [tex]C_{6}H_{12}O_{6}[/tex] is a molecule.
And, the stoichiometric coefficient placed before a molecule represents how many total molecules of that substance are actually present.
For example, in [tex]4C_{6}H_{12}O_{6}[/tex], the stoichimetric coefficient is 4 and it depicts that there are 4 molecules of [tex]C_{6}H_{12}O_{6}[/tex] are present.
Therefore, total number of each item present in [tex]4C_{6}H_{12}O_{6}[/tex] are as follows.
Thus, we can conclude that in 4 molecules of [tex]C_{6}H_{12}O_{6}[/tex] there are 24 carbon atoms, 48 hydrogen atoms and 24 oxygen atoms.
